Allt du behöver veta om internets protokoll – HTTP/3 och QUIC

Internet är idag en integrerad del av våra liv. Men har du någonsin funderat över hur denna digitala värld faktiskt fungerar? Det hela handlar om protokoll, regler och instruktioner som styr hur data skickas och tas emot över internet. Det är som ett gemensamt språk som gör att datorer över hela världen kan kommunicera med varandra.

Historisk bakgrund till HTTP-protokoll

För att förstå vikten av HTTP/3, måste vi först ta en titt bakåt. HTTP, eller Hypertext Transfer Protocol, är grundstenen i datorkommunikation på webben. Från början, när HTTP/1.1 introducerades 1997, handlade det om en enkel förfrågan och svar-mekanism. Men internet har vuxit och utvecklats sedan dess. HTTP/2 kom 2015 och fokuserade på att förbättra prestanda genom att tillåta flera samtidiga förfrågningar över samma anslutning.

HTTP/3: Den senaste utvecklingen

HTTP/3: Den senaste utvecklingen

Nu är vi här, vid den senaste utvecklingen: HTTP/3. Vad skiljer den från sina föregångare? Kärnan i HTTP/3 är QUIC (Quick UDP Internet Connections), en transportprotokoll skapad av Google. Till skillnad från tidigare versioner av HTTP som använde TCP (Transmission Control Protocol), använder HTTP/3 QUIC som grund, vilket ger flera fördelar:

  • Minskad latens: QUIC minskar tiden det tar att etablera en anslutning.
  • Förbättrad säkerhet: QUIC inkluderar inbyggd kryptering som standard.
  • Förbättrad tillförlitlighet: QUIC hanterar paketförluster effektivare.

Denna punktlista belyser de centrala fördelarna med HTTP/3 och QUIC, men detta är bara början på vår djupdykning.

Vad är QUIC och dess roll i HTTP/3?

Låt mig ta dig med på en resa för att förstå QUIC, en nyckelkomponent i HTTP/3. Tänk dig att du är på en motorväg. Tidigare, med HTTP/1 och HTTP/2, liknade kommunikationen en trafikstockning: effektiv upp till en punkt, men med en tendens att bli långsam vid trängsel och hinder. QUIC ändrar spelet. Det är som att ha en privat helikopter: snabbare, mer direkt, och mindre påverkad av trafikstockningar.

QUIC är alltså en transportprotokoll som fungerar ovanpå UDP (User Datagram Protocol), känt för sin snabbhet och effektivitet. Det som gör QUIC så speciellt är dess förmåga att hantera flera strömmar av data samtidigt utan att en förlorad dataström påverkar de andra. Detta är en betydande förbättring jämfört med det äldre TCP-protokollet, där förlust av data i en ström kan påverka alla strömmar (känt som ”head-of-line blocking”).

Fördelar med HTTP/3 och QUIC

Fördelar med HTTP/3 och QUIC

HTTP/3 och QUIC kommer med en rad fördelar som ger en märkbar förbättring i användarupplevelsen på internet:

  1. Förbättrad prestanda: Tack vare QUICs effektiva hantering av dataströmmar, blir webbsidor och tjänster snabbare och mer responsiva.
  2. Ökad pålitlighet: QUICs förmåga att oberoende hantera flera dataströmmar innebär att en förlust av paket i en ström inte påverkar de andra.
  3. Inbyggd säkerhet: QUIC inkluderar inbyggd kryptering som standard, vilket erbjuder en högre säkerhetsnivå jämfört med tidigare protokoll.

Dessa punkter belyser några av de viktigaste fördelarna, men listan fortsätter. HTTP/3 och QUIC är inte bara snabbare och säkrare, de är också mer anpassningsbara till de varierande förhållandena på internet.

Hur HTTP/3 och QUIC förbättrar användarupplevelsen

Hur HTTP/3 och QUIC förbättrar användarupplevelsen

När vi talar om HTTP/3 och QUIC, handlar det inte bara om tekniska specifikationer; det handlar om hur dessa förändringar påverkar dig och mig, den vanliga användaren. Låt oss utforska detta:

  1. Snabbare webbsurfning: Tack vare minskad latens och effektivare dataöverföring upplever du snabbare laddning av webbsidor. Det betyder mindre tid som spenderas på att vänta på att ditt favoritinnehåll ska visas.
  2. Stabila video- och röstsamtal: QUIC förbättrar kvaliteten på realtidstjänster som video- och röstsamtal. Tack vare dess förmåga att hantera paketförluster effektivare, minskar risken för avbrott och fördröjningar i samtal.
  3. Pålitliga molntjänster: Med den ökade pålitligheten i dataöverföringen blir tjänster som lagring och redigering i molnet mer robusta. Detta ger dig som användare en smidigare och mer tillförlitlig upplevelse.
  4. Säkrare webbupplevelse: Med inbyggd kryptering i QUIC kan du känna dig tryggare när du surfar på internet, eftersom dina data är bättre skyddade mot intrång.

Dessa förbättringar innebär inte bara en teknisk uppgradering; de bidrar till en mer sömlös, snabb och säker onlineupplevelse. Det är spännande att tänka på hur dessa förändringar kommer att forma vårt sätt att interagera med internet i framtiden.

Utmaningar och begränsningar med nya protokoll

Även om HTTP/3 och QUIC erbjuder många fördelar, finns det utmaningar och begränsningar som vi måste hantera. För det första är kompatibilitetsfrågor ett stort hinder. Inte alla webbplatser och webbserverar har uppdaterats för att stödja HTTP/3, vilket leder till en ojämn användarupplevelse. Dessutom kräver implementeringen av QUIC och HTTP/3 omfattande uppdateringar på både klient- och server-sidan, vilket kan vara en resursintensiv process för många organisationer.

En annan utmaning är att säkerställa att säkerhetsprotokoll håller jämna steg med de nya teknologierna. Även om QUIC innehåller inbyggda säkerhetsfunktioner, krävs det ständig uppmärksamhet och uppdateringar för att skydda mot nya hot.

Framtiden för internetprotokoll

Framtiden för internetprotokoll

Tittar vi framåt, är det uppenbart att utvecklingen av internetprotokoll som HTTP/3 och QUIC är bara början. Vi kan förvänta oss att dessa protokoll kommer att fortsätta utvecklas och förbättras, med fokus på att öka hastigheten, säkerheten och tillförlitligheten på internet. Forskare och utvecklare arbetar redan på att hitta lösningar på de nuvarande utmaningarna och att utveckla nya protokoll som kan hantera framtidens internetbehov.

Avslutning

Som vi ser det, förändrar HTTP/3 och QUIC sättet vi använder internet på ett grundläggande sätt. För dig och mig som användare innebär detta snabbare och säkrare upplevelser. Det är en spännande tid att vara en del av denna digitala värld, där varje nytt protokoll öppnar dörren till nya möjligheter och upplevelser.

2 kommentarer
  1. Avatar
    • Avatar

Lägg till en kommentar

Din e-postadress kommer inte publiceras. Obligatoriska fält är märkta *